Taught himself greek, read homer in original greek. Found truth in myth , history behind homer"s poems. Started and excavation of troy > hissarlik. Found foundations of the city and many riches (1870s) Looked for evidence in mycenae in greek mainlands (1876) > asia minor, mycenae, peloponnese. Became interested in seal stones with writing on them, looked like straight lines. 2 types > linear a, linear b. Needed more sample to figure out how to read them, began an excavation in crete (1900) Knossos/cnossos > evidence of a huge settlement, more stones (both types) Founder of minoan civilization (named after king minos) Pre-palace (before old palace) period: 2000, 1700. Palace at knossos and other places begun (opp) Minoan palaces destroyed except knossos (eruption of thera aka santorini too early for cause and effect) Mycenaean civilization of greek mainland (1500s-1050/1000 bc: 2000 bce. Mycenaean age begins; shaft graves at mycenae (300 years before trojan war)
